WebMarine Services Unit. The mission of the Kitsap County Sheriff's Office Marine Services Unit is to provide quality, professional, regional marine law enforcement and rescue services tailored to our individual communities to improve public safety. The Sheriff's Office is responsible for over 300 miles of saltwater shoreline and five lakes.

WebAug 26, 2016 · Vessels left moored for months or years may break loose and drift, or sink at anchor, causing more pollution and navigational hazards. King County Sheriff’s Office is a partner in a regional Derelict Vessel Prevention Program, designed to assist the owners of these hazardous vessels in removing them from the water.
